Product description
The Allen-Bradley 1734-TOP is a Terminal Base Unit designed for the POINT I/O system. It provides the physical connection point for I/O modules and serves as a communication interface within the rack.
This base unit is essential for expanding your automation system's input and output capabilities. It's commonly used in manufacturing, process control, and various industrial applications where modular and flexible I/O is required.

Frequently asked questions
What is the primary function of the Allen-Bradley 1734-TOP Terminal Base Unit?
The 1734-TOP serves as the foundational component in a POINT I/O system, providing the physical slot for I/O modules and acting as the communication link between the modules and the control system via EtherNet/IP.
